Learn How Sportsmen Can Stop the Invasion

Steven Rinella discusses how sportsmen can help stop the spread of invasive species in the Great Lakes .

One of the most serious threats to America’s outdoor heritage is invasive species, and nowhere is that threat more evident than in our own Great Lakes.

Join Steven Rinella of the hit TV show “MeatEater” as he discusses how sportsmen can help stop the spread of invasive species that are destroying delicate ecosystems in the Great Lakes and across the U.S.

Biologists and longtime sportsmen have seen firsthand the devastating effects of invasive species such as the sea lamprey eel, zebra mussels and Asian carp.
